Output 73392687dcd29ae07ea2cbe00a8a0d132e11f78a7b30612ba19bdafefec55daa:0

value
10362080
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74cf76f0d2b237c6041733191c6232216c61a0b1 OP_EQUAL
address
3CLeqgyZucmrE8sqb9ChJHhf5RWuprtgcC
transaction
73392687dcd29ae07ea2cbe00a8a0d132e11f78a7b30612ba19bdafefec55daa
confirmations
217696
spent
true